Control Cabinet Protection Strategy
A gas detection transmitter does not operate in isolation — its reliability is only as strong as the protection architecture surrounding it. In a well-designed safety control cabinet, the Honeywell 2108B2001N is typically paired with a dedicated intrinsically safe barrier or galvanic isolator, such as the Honeywell SPS Series Safety Power Supply, to ensure that field-side faults cannot propagate into the control room. The 4–20 mA loop is further protected by transient voltage suppressors and EMC-rated cable glands to guard against surge events from nearby high-voltage switching equipment or lightning-induced transients on long cable runs.
Within the Honeywell Experion PKS architecture, the 2108B2001N signal is typically terminated at a Honeywell PMIO Series Process I/O Module, which provides channel-level diagnostics and supports redundant I/O configurations for critical safety loops. For facilities running the Honeywell HC900 Hybrid Controller, the transmitter integrates via standard analog input modules, with the HC900’s built-in logic solver handling alarm setpoint management and interlock sequencing. In high-EMI environments — such as those adjacent to variable frequency drives, arc furnaces, or large motor control centers — shielded twisted-pair cabling terminated at a Honeywell Field Termination Assembly (FTA) is recommended to maintain signal integrity across the full 4–20 mA range.
For installations in classified hazardous areas, the transmitter is commonly deployed alongside Honeywell XNX Universal Transmitter heads and Honeywell Searchline Excel Open Path Gas Detector units to form a layered detection perimeter. This multi-point architecture ensures that both point-source leaks and diffuse gas accumulations are captured before concentrations reach lower explosive limits (LEL) or immediately dangerous to life and health (IDLH) thresholds. The combination of fixed-point and open-path detection, all feeding into a unified Experion PKS alarm management system, provides the redundancy and coverage depth required by IEC 61511 functional safety standards for process industries.
Critical Industrial Safety Applications
The Honeywell 2108B2001N is deployed across a broad spectrum of critical industrial sectors where continuous gas monitoring is a regulatory and operational necessity:
Petrochemical & Refining: Installed in compressor houses, pump stations, and flare header areas to detect hydrocarbon leaks before they reach ignition sources. Integrated into emergency shutdown (ESD) systems to trigger automatic isolation valve closure upon alarm.
Power Generation: Used in gas turbine enclosures and hydrogen-cooled generator buildings to monitor for fuel gas accumulation. Supports continuous operation requirements where unplanned shutdowns carry significant grid stability consequences.
Mining & Tunneling: Deployed in underground headings and ventilation shafts to monitor methane and CO concentrations. Operates reliably in high-dust, high-humidity environments where standard transmitters experience accelerated sensor degradation.
Water & Wastewater Treatment: Monitors chlorine, hydrogen sulfide, and ammonia in treatment plant buildings and pump stations. Provides early warning to protect maintenance personnel during confined space entry operations.
Metallurgy & Steel: Installed in coke oven gas distribution areas and blast furnace tapping floors to detect CO and H₂ leaks. Withstands high ambient temperatures and radiant heat loads common in primary metals processing.
Port & Marine Terminals: Used in LNG and LPG loading arms, tank farm manifolds, and vessel cargo holds to ensure safe loading and unloading operations. Certified for marine hazardous area classifications.
